Synopsis

It is 2003 – ten years since ‘Spud’ Milton’s class of 93 finished school. Despite their unbreakable bond, the Crazy Eight have lost touch. An invitation to their ten-year reunion weekend at the school triggers an unsettling tumult of emotions for Spud. He’s sure he won’t go, hardened by the prospect of revealing a decade of spectacular non-achievement to his former, privileged classmates.

At twenty-eight, Spud is stuck in a one-third life crisis: his glittering theatre career has stalled before it’s even begun, he still doesn’t have a girlfriend, and circumstances have forced him to move back in with his parents and his senile grandmother, Wombat, whose walks never end where they begin.

But powerful machinations are already at work. A bombardment of messages and darkly threatening phone calls from unknown numbers sees his resistance begin to crumble and his curiosity piqued. It’s just a weekend, after all . . . what else could possibly go wrong?

The Crazy Eight are back. From John van de Ruit, Spud: The Reunion is a riotous trip down memory lane ten years in the making. Featuring all the signature wit and "catastrophic nostalgia" of the original series, this is the hilarious, adult chapter Spud’s fans have been waiting for.

À propos de l?auteur

John van de Ruit was born in Durban, South Africa, and educated at Michaelhouse and the University of KwaZulu-Natal, where he completed a Master’s degree in drama and performance studies. His creative career as an actor, playwright and author has spanned over twenty-five years. In September 2005, John’s comedic novel, Spud, was released and became an immediate bestseller. Spud went on to be published in numerous countries and was adapted into a hit film starring John Cleese and Troye Sivan. Spud inspired three sequels: The Madness Continues … (2007) Learning to Fly (2009) and Exit, Pursued by a Bear (2012).

Now, travelling ten years into the beloved character’s future, Spud – The Reunion continues the bestselling series.
